Servlet&JSP
Servlet&JSP
时间辜负了谁
成功思维者,是把“不可能”变成“可能”
展开
-
servlet web3.0文件上传
servlet web3.0文件上传在web3.0以前,文件上传基本原本文件上传时通过 common-fileupload或者SmartUpload,上传比较麻烦,在Servlet 3.0 中不需要导入任何第三方jar包,并且提供了很方便进行文件上传的功能; 注意点:1. html中 表示文件上传控件;2. form的 enctype="multipart/form-d原创 2014-11-12 08:37:11 · 1019 阅读 · 0 评论 -
web监听器Listener结合定时器Timer
AlarmConfirmListener源码: package com.ibs.miq.listener;import java.util.Timer;import javax.servlet.ServletContextEvent;import javax.servlet.ServletContextListener;import org.springframework....原创 2015-09-16 15:59:38 · 1212 阅读 · 0 评论 -
解决session过期,跳转到登录首页并跳出iframe
在web.xml中定义session过期时间: 2 用javascript解决session过期,跳转到首页并跳出iframe可以在登录页面login.jsp中 中添加如下代码 if (window != top) top.location.href = location.href;原创 2015-05-14 16:18:35 · 2037 阅读 · 0 评论 -
web项目开发,字典表信息工具类
在进行web项目开发时,一个系统往往有一些数据不是经常变化的,我们可以采用web项目启动服务时就加载,这样避免多次操作数据库。1、定义ContextLoaderListener,我们在启动服务时就加载数据InitSysDictListener.java package com.ww.commons.web;import java.util.List;import java...原创 2015-01-05 20:49:18 · 4516 阅读 · 0 评论 -
js获取项目根路径
方法一://js获取项目根路径,如: http://localhost:8083/uimcardprj function getRootPath(){ //获取当前网址,如: http://localhost:8083/uimcardprj/share/meun.jsp var curWwwPath=window.document.location.href; //获取主机地址之原创 2015-01-05 14:46:11 · 17481 阅读 · 0 评论 -
web.xml 配置详解
首先可以肯定的是,加载顺序与它们在 web.xml 文件中的先后顺序无关。即不会因为 filter 写在 listener 的前面而会先加载 filter。最终得出的结论是:listener -> filter -> servlet 同时还存在着这样一种配置节:context-param,它用于向 ServletContext 提供键值对,即应用程序上下文信息。我们的 lis转载 2014-12-03 20:03:30 · 920 阅读 · 0 评论 -
解决Response.AddHeader("Content-Disposition", "attachment; filename=" + file.Name) 中文显示乱码
解决Response.AddHeader("Content-Disposition", "attachment; filename=" + file.Name) 中文显示乱码如果file.Name为中文则乱码。解决办法是方法1:response.setHeader("Content-Disposition", "attachment; filename=" + java.net.U转载 2014-12-01 21:27:10 · 9193 阅读 · 0 评论 -
web3.0使用注解定义Servlet
Servlet3.0提供了注解(annotation),使得不再需要在web.xml文件中进行Servlet的部署描述,简化开发流程。原创 2014-11-20 14:35:08 · 5131 阅读 · 0 评论 -
web项目统计在线人数
1、定义一个监听器,实现HttpSessionBindingListener接口原创 2014-11-18 17:20:47 · 4661 阅读 · 1 评论 -
网页标题栏显示logo图标
1、制作一个.ico的logo图片原创 2014-11-19 10:30:03 · 3581 阅读 · 0 评论 -
jsp和servlet生成验证码
验证码生成工具类原创 2014-11-18 16:57:43 · 1213 阅读 · 0 评论 -
web中定义过滤器验证登录(未登录没有权限访问页面)
web中定义过滤器验证登录(未登录没有权限访问页面)原创 2014-11-13 21:36:03 · 6160 阅读 · 0 评论 -
配置字符集过滤器(Filter)
在进行web项目开发时,为了原创 2014-11-13 08:57:55 · 5898 阅读 · 0 评论 -
servlet web3.0文件上传 (二)
在以前,处理文件上传是一个很痛苦的事情,大都借助于开源的上传组件,诸如commons fileupload等。现在好了,很方便,便捷到比那些组件都方便至极。以前的HTML端上传表单不用改变什么,还是一样的multipart/form-data MIME类型。让Servlet支持上传,需要做两件事情需要添加MultipartConfig注解从request对象中获取Part文件对象但转载 2014-11-12 09:17:50 · 1179 阅读 · 0 评论 -
jsp和servlet中相对路径
1、jsp页面中,引入standard-1.1.2.jar,jstl-1.2.jar 这两个jar包,即可使用jstl标签,这样可以设置:以后就可以在页面中用el表达式获得上下文:${ctx}2、servlet中,为了方便记忆,在所有的路径前都加上 / (注:resp.sendRedirect("index.do")可以直接使用)resp.sendRedirec原创 2014-11-11 20:25:06 · 878 阅读 · 0 评论 -
java 地址栏传中文
1、地址栏传递中文之前,将要传递的中文参数进行编码,在服务端接收时再进行解码。如:客户端(传参):$(function(){ $('#search').click(function(){ window.location.href="user.do?type=search&userName="+encodeURI(encodeURI($('#s_userName'原创 2014-11-11 18:25:00 · 2159 阅读 · 0 评论 -
在JSP中如何使用JSTL(EL表达式)格式化日期
第1步:引入指令 http://java.sun.com/jsp/jstl/fmt" %>第2步:使用 日期 type="both" /> 2010-8-11 15:43:59 type="date"dateStyle="default"/> 2010-8-11 type="date"dateStyle="short"/> 10-8-11转载 2014-11-18 18:31:47 · 5593 阅读 · 0 评论